Question 67368: Question 1 (10 points)
Find the distance between the two points (3,-4) and (-4,5)
Question 2 (10 points)
The idea of eccentricity is associated to which one of the four types of conic sections?
Question 3 (5 points)
Each of the next four questions refer to the parabola y = 5(x+2)^2 + 7.
Find the vertex of the parabola

Question 4 (5 points)
Find the focus of the parabola
Question 5 (5 points)
The directrix line of the parabola is the line y =
Question 6 (5 points)
The length of the latus rectum of this parabola is
Question 7 (20 points)
Find the standard form of the circle x^2 + y^2 + 2x - 6y - 6 = 0.
Question 8 (5 points)
For the circle x^2 + y^2 + 2x - 6y - 6 = 0 of the previous problem, find the center.
Question 9 (5 points)
For the same circle x^2 + y^2 + 2x - 6y - 6 = 0 of the previous two questions, find the radius.
Question 10 (20 points)
Find the standard form of the ellipse given by the equation x^2 + 25y^2 -2x + 150y + 201 = 0.
Question 11 (5 points)
Here is the equation of an ellipse in standard form: (1/16)(x + 2)^2 + (1/9)(y - 5)^2 = 1 . Each of the next four questions refer to this ellipse. Find the center of the ellipse.

Question 12 (5 points)
Find the foci of the ellipse.
Question 13 (5 points)
Find the length of the major axis.
Question 14 (5 points)
Find the distance between the two foci.
Question 15 (20 points)
Find the standard form of the hyperbola given by the equation 4x2 – 25y2 – 50y – 125 = 0.
Question 16 (5 points)
Here is the equation of a hyperbola in standard form: (1/10)(x - 1)^2 - (y - 1)2 = 1 . Each of the next four questions refer to this hyperbola. Find the center of the hyperbola.

Question 17 (5 points)
Find the foci of the hyperbola.
Question 18 (5 points)
One of the two axes (transverse or conjugate) is parallel to the y-axis. Find its length.
Question 19 (5 points)
Find the two asymptotes for the hyperbola
